Visual Characteristics of an Authentic Dolce & Gabbana Leather Tag:
While the exact design of the leather tag can vary slightly over the years and depending on the specific item, several key characteristics consistently define an authentic D&G leather tag:
* Material: The tag itself should be made of high-quality, supple leather. It should feel soft and luxurious to the touch, not stiff or cheap. Fake tags often use inferior materials that feel synthetic or plasticky.
* Stitching: The stitching on an authentic tag is impeccable. The stitches are even, tightly spaced, and consistent in color and thickness. Uneven stitching, loose threads, or inconsistent stitch length are strong indicators of a counterfeit.
* Branding: The Dolce & Gabbana branding on the tag is usually embossed or debossed (pressed into the leather), not printed. The lettering should be clear, sharp, and evenly spaced. Blurry or uneven lettering is a major red flag. The font style itself is a crucial element; familiarity with the typical D&G font is essential for accurate assessment.
